Residential Duct Cleaning in Aventura
Aventura’s housing stock is dominated by high-rise and mid-rise condominium towers built from the 1980s through the 2000s. These aren’t houses with long sheet-metal trunk lines in the attic. Duct runs are short, tightly enclosed in concrete construction, and connected to fan coil units that pull air across chilled-water coils. Our residential cleaning process accounts for this: we use negative-pressure containment, rotary brush agitation with our Rotobrush system, and HEPA filtration to protect your unit and your neighbors’. Common Air Duct Cleaning Problems We See in Aventura Homes
- Mold colonization after summer vacancy. Seasonal residents who shut off thermostats from May through October return to visibly mold-colonized flex duct and drain pans. Stagnant humid air inside a sealed concrete high-rise unit has nowhere to go. We clean thoroughly and treat with antimicrobial — but we also advise leaving thermostats at 78°F minimum during absence.
- Incomplete cleaning due to access restrictions. Fan coil units and short duct runs in concrete construction require coordination with building engineers. Technicians without high-rise experience often skip sections or lack proper containment, leaving debris in common areas. We know the protocols.
- Accelerated corrosion from salt-laden coastal air. Aventura sits directly on the Intracoastal Waterway with Biscayne Bay to the west and the Atlantic a few blocks east. HVAC intakes pull continuous moisture-laden, salt-tinged air that degrades duct liners and promotes biological growth year-round.
- Clogged drain pans causing secondary contamination. Fan coil unit drain pans in Aventura towers routinely clog with mold and algae, especially in buildings with aging chilled-water loops. Water backs up. Spores redistribute through the supply duct. The fix requires pan cleaning and treatment, not just duct brushing.

Aventura’s high-rise construction uses fan coil units located inside each unit, with short flex duct runs to ceiling diffusers — typically 10–25 feet total versus 100+ feet in a single-family home with a central air handler. Shorter runs don’t mean cleaner air; they mean contamination concentrates quickly and any mold issue affects your space directly. Our video inspection shows you exactly what’s inside.
A fan coil unit is a box containing a fan, chilled-water coil, and filter that sits inside your condo — not a distant attic unit. It pushes air through short duct runs to your rooms. Cleaning requires accessing the unit itself (often behind a ceiling panel), treating the drain pan, brushing the coil, and cleaning attached ductwork — a more contained, technically precise job than traditional residential duct cleaning.
